add ascii.conf and keybinds.conf for converter options and rebindable keys

ascii.conf exposes ascii-image-converter's dimension/complexity/map/
grayscale/negative/flip options (color and braille stay out since they
rely on ANSI/multi-byte Unicode that txt2printr.sh's raw print path
can't render). keybinds.conf lets exec-cycle.sh's capture/brightness/
exposure/reset keys be rebound instead of hardcoded, matched
case-insensitively; the on-screen hint bar renders from the same
config so it never drifts out of sync with the actual bindings.

# ASCII Photobooth ascii-image-converter configuration
# Sourced by webcam2ascii.sh. All values are optional - blank/false means
# "use the converter's default".
# Output size in characters (leave both blank to size to the terminal)
WIDTH=
HEIGHT=
# Use a larger character gradient for smoother shading (true/false)
COMPLEX=false
# Custom character map, darkest to lightest, e.g. " .:-=+*#%@"
# Overrides COMPLEX if set
CHAR_MAP=
GRAYSCALE=false
NEGATIVE=false
FLIP_X=false
FLIP_Y=false
# Color and braille output are intentionally not exposed here: both rely on
# ANSI/multi-byte Unicode that a parallel-port needle printer can't render.
# Only add --color/--braille yourself if you don't plan to print via
# txt2printr.sh.

# ASCII Photobooth keybindings
# Sourced by exec-cycle.sh. Each value must be a single character;
# matching is case-insensitive. Ctrl+C always quits and isn't
# configurable here.
KEY_CAPTURE=c
KEY_BRIGHTNESS_UP=+
KEY_BRIGHTNESS_DOWN=-
KEY_EXPOSURE_UP=.
KEY_EXPOSURE_DOWN=,
KEY_RESET=r
